Concerto for Piano and Orchestra in G♯ΔA♭ (pronounced Gis-Maj-As) is a piano concerto written by the Finnish jazz pianist Iiro Rantala and orchestrated by the Finnish violinist, composer and conductor Jaakko Kuusisto.[1]
The concerto begins with the sound of the orchestra "tuning up".
